Description: Boyd, Kayereathea is a Family Day Care in Brooklyn NY, with a maximum capacity of 6 children. The home-based daycare service helps with children in the age range of 6 children, ages 6 weeks to 12 years. The provider does not participate in a subsidized child care program.
